The Rocket League Org Roundtable - Chalked Cast #97 w/ KC Ferra, GenG Arnold, RSV Jeff & CHF Brendy

Chalked Cast discuss Org sustainability in Rocket League esports with CEO of Gen.G Arnold, COO of Resolve Jeff, COO of Chiefs Brendy and Coach of Karmine Corp Ferra!

0:00 - Intro and guest introduction 5:19 - Gen.G and Resolve's situation in esports 13:32 - the Chiefs POV and lack of Communication with Epic/Psyonix 21:30 - Just how bad is the communication with Psyonix and Epic compared to other esports? 30:56 - What is the position of the French orgs in Rocket League? 33:28 - Why do we need orgs in Rocket League 40:15 - Gen.G's decal contract clause 44:11 - Circling back to why we need orgs 59:01 - What should Rocket League do similarly to other esports? 1:08:03 - Should Rocket League have a better revenue share model? 1:14:48 - Do we need more tournaments and events? 1:21:37 - FIFAe shambles, why Australia didn't have a qualifier and why Team USA dropped out 1:36:20 - Can rocket league be an Olympic sport or have its own World Cup regularly? 1:44:25 - Will there be no sponsors on decals next season? 1:47:48 - What is Gen.G's current stance on Rocket League esports? 1:49:54 - Ferra, Jeff and Brendy's final thoughts
